The Essence of Korean Skin Care

Understanding the Korean Beauty Routine

Korean beauty goes beyond the surface – it’s a holistic approach to skin care that emphasizes prevention rather than correction. The meticulous 10-step routine involves cleansing, exfoliating, toning, moisturizing, and more. This routine aims to promote long-term skin health rather than providing quick fixes.

Key Components in Korean Skin Care Products

Korean skin care products often boast unique and potent ingredients. From the widely popular snail mucin to ginseng extracts, these components cater to various skin types, promising hydration, brightening, and anti-aging benefits.

Cultural Influence on Formulation

How Korean Culture Shapes Skin Care Products

Korean culture heavily influences skin care formulation. Traditional practices, such as hanbang (traditional Korean medicine), inspire the inclusion of ingredients like ginseng and rice bran, reflecting a deep connection between heritage and modern beauty.

Traditional Ingredients and Their Significance

Ingredients like rice water and red ginseng have been used for centuries in Korean beauty rituals. These ingredients carry cultural significance and are believed to bring balance and radiance to the skin.

The Global Impact of K-Beauty

How Korean Skin Care Influences the Beauty Industry Worldwide

Korean beauty has become a trendsetter, influencing global beauty standards. The emphasis on skin health and natural beauty has reshaped the industry, inspiring other brands to adopt similar philosophies.

Market Growth and Future Predictions

The K-beauty market is expected to continue growing, with more brands entering the global scene. As consumers prioritize skincare over makeup, Korean beauty’s influence is set to remain significant in the foreseeable future.
